Commercial Slab Construction in West Des Moines, IA
Commercial slab construction services involve the creation of concrete foundations and floors for a variety of business and industrial projects. These services typically cover the installation of large, durable concrete slabs that serve as the base for warehouses, retail stores, manufacturing facilities, parking lots, and other commercial structures. Property owners often seek these services to ensure a stable, level foundation that can support heavy equipment, high foot traffic, or vehicle access, making it essential to understand site conditions, load requirements, and the scope of construction before proceeding.
Before requesting commercial slab construction, property owners should consider factors such as site preparation, soil conditions, drainage needs, and the intended use of the space. Clear communication about project size, design specifications, and any necessary permits can help ensure the process aligns with expectations. Proper planning and coordination can contribute to a durable, long-lasting foundation that meets the specific needs of the property and the intended use of the space.

Commercial Slab Construction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and other large flat surfaces for business properties.
What materials are typically used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the most common material, often reinforced with steel for added strength and durability.
How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ness varies based on the intended use, but generally ranges from 4 to 12 inches for heavy-duty applications.
What should property owners consider when planning a commercial slab? Proper site preparation, soil conditions, and load requirements are essential for a stable and long-lasting slab.
